Trådstokket bruskhat
Gymnopus androsaceus (L.) Della Magg. & Trassin.
A species in the family Omphalotaceae, order Agaricales. Recorded under 2 common names across 1 language.

Also known as
Older literature may use these names. They all refer to the same species.
- Agaricus pineti Batsch
- Amanita androsacea (L.) Roussel
- Androsaceus androsaceus (L. ex Fr.) Rea
- Androsaceus vulgaris P.Karst.
- Chamaeceras androsaceus (L.) Kuntze
- Marasmius androsaceus (L.) Fr.
- Merulius androsaceus (L.) With.
- Omphalia androsacea (L.) Zawadzki
- Setulipes androsaceus (L.) Antonín
